Flat ro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of the roof’s surface to identify potential issues before they develop into costly repairs. During an inspection, service providers examine the roof for signs of damage, such as cracks, blisters, or punctures, as well as areas where the roofing material may be worn or deteriorating. They also check for problems like pooling water, blocked drainage systems, or seams that may be coming apart. This process helps homeowners understand the current condition of their flat roof and provides an opportunity to address minor issues before they escalate into more serious, expensive repairs.
Regular inspections can help detect common problems associated with flat roofing systems, such as leaks, ponding water, or membrane damage. Leaks often occur around seams, vents, or flashing, and if left unaddressed, can cause water damage to the interior of the property. Ponding water, which is standing water that remains on the roof after rain, can weaken the roofing material over time and lead to leaks or structural issues. Identifying these problems early allows property owners to plan necessary repairs or maintenance, extending the lifespan of the roof and maintaining the integrity of the building.

Why is a flat roof inspection important? Regular inspections help identify potential issues early, preventing costly repairs and ensuring the roof's integrity over time.
What signs indicate a flat roof needs an inspection? Visible ponding, leaks, cracks, or membrane damage are common signs that a flat roof should be evaluated by a professional.
How often should a flat roof be inspected? It’s recommended to have a flat roof inspected at least once a year and after severe weather events to catch any damage promptly.
What do flat roof inspections typically include? Inspections usually involve checking for surface damage, membrane integrity, drainage issues, and identifying areas prone to wear or leaks.
